Capacity note: Varnoa edge fleet. Each app node behind the Klystr load balancer answers /healthz every interval; failures past the threshold eject the node from rotation. Sizing matters: probe traffic is ~2% of baseline QPS at current settings, and doubling probe frequency doubles that. New folks: never tune these per-node; they ship fleet-wide via the Varnoa config bundle, and drift causes flapping. If a node flaps more than three times an hour, page capacity, not networking. Current constants are below.

tuning table, kawep-tawif:
CAPS = {
    "olidor": 80,
    "belion": 7,
    "quenys": 225,
    "druox": 839,
    "fraath": 482,
}

Handover — hardware lab (Merrowfield site)

Taking over from Priya's old duties. Lab is Room 4.12, east wing. Keep the visitor log current; Orvex audit is quarterly. Loan kit goes out only against a signed chit. ESD mats checked Mondays. Cleaners don't enter — we sweep ourselves, Fridays. Fire panel key lives with facilities, not us. Deliveries via goods lift only. You'll need the lab door code to cover for me, so it's noted below.

turnstile pass: bdg-YEOZLM-79341408

## Tuning

The receipt mailer (Almsgate) batches donation receipts and sends through the Thornquay relay. On-call: if the queue backs up, resist the urge to crank batch size — the relay rate-limits per connection, and bigger batches just mean bigger retries. Scale worker count first, then shorten the flush interval. Dedupe window must stay longer than the retry horizon or donors get duplicate receipts, which generates tickets. All knobs live in one place and are read at worker start. Current production values follow.

tuning table, kajop-yafof:
QUOTAS = {
    "wenath": 10,
    "ulaael": 5,
}

Subject: ORM refactor handover

Hey Briss,

Passing you the Quillbase ORM cleanup. I've swapped the old ActiveRow mappers for the repository pattern on orders and invoices; customers is still legacy, so flag anything touching it in review. Tests are green except two flaky fixtures I've marked. You can hit the refactor sandbox database with the connection string below.

database URL for hawip-kagap: redis://rusok_svc:bMCaqek7MRWIOJ@db-8501.zarqeltech.corp:5432/sileth